According to ILUVMX, they are worthless and will indicate boost that isn't there, so don't waste your money...

But if you are stubborn like me, you can opt for Autometer Gauges. In my opinion the Ultra-Lite series is a near perfect match to the color of the factory guages (titanium/silver). There isn't a kit per se. The gauge will come with everything you need minus a t-fitting. I have plenty of pics in my album that show you where to tie it in.
